We utilize 10*log10(W/W) in order to locate a point -3dB since power is … WebThe use of fiber-optic cables for high-speed internet access was explored in the 1980s, and in 1988, Japan introduced the first fiber-optic internet service. In the 1990s, fiber-optic internet became more widely deployed, especially in areas with high demand for bandwidth such as universities and research institutions. [5] … See more Fiber-optic communication is a method of transmitting information from one place to another by sending pulses of infrared light through an optical fiber. The light is a form of carrier wave that is modulated to carry information. WebOM5 fiber is designed to be used at wavelengths beyond 850 nm, specifically, 880 nm, 910 nm, and 940 nm. This means that it can support four simultaneous transmissions with Wave Division Multiplexing.
